33(1)If the enforcement agent takes control of goods on a highway or enters a vehicle on a highway with the intention of taking control of goods, he must provide a notice for the debtor giving information about what he is doing.E+W

(2)Regulations must state—

(a)the form of the notice;

(b)what information it must give.

(3)If the debtor is present when the enforcement agent is there, the enforcement agent must give him the notice then.

(4)Otherwise the enforcement agent must deliver the notice to any relevant premises (as defined by paragraph 14) in a sealed envelope addressed to the debtor.
